Good idea resurrecting the News Letter. Many years ago when I was editor of the Journal we only produced 3 per year and we decided that members required more info and updates about events. The interim 2 or 4 page issue called 'Contact' (Ok! corny name but very apt) was sent out to all members. Postage cost was same as a letter, we only had a few quid in the bank then,and it worked until the association was able to afford 6 Journals per year. With electronic mail now it costs next to nothing to inform members and it is great to see that non computer folk are looked after with print outs from other members. I know the Journal is a super production and the LMA should be proud of it but 3 per year to cover photos at main events etc from the summer flying season is probably adequate, especially taking print costs now into consideration.
